About

William Lawrence Hatch is an estate planning attorney with over 58 years of legal experience, practicing at Hatch Law Firm, A Professional Corporation in Champaign, IL. He attended Hanover College A.B. and earned a J.D. from University of Illinois. He has been admitted to the Illinois Bar since 1968. His practice encompasses estate planning and real estate, allowing him to serve clients across a range of legal needs. He maintains a clean professional disciplinary record.
